A tale for a modern age: early one morning on Putney Bridge, three strangers' lives collided for one fleeting second. Inspired by real events, Once Upon a Bridge weaves a tale about human triumph and frailty, about the power of destiny and chance, and why sometimes we choose to hate and other times, we choose to dance. Sonya Kelly's critically acclaimed play was premiered in The Mick Lally Theatre, Galway in February 2021. This adaptation from the Lace Market Theatre was met with critical and public acclaim following a UK tour.
